Great Wall recalls partial Fengjun pickup
(chinatrucks.com, May 5, 2010) It is learned by reporter that Great Wall Shares Company Limited has submitted recall report to National Quality and Inspection Bureau according to the requirements of “Recall management regulation of default vehicles”. Partial Fengjun pickup (light van) produced between April 2, 2009 and August 30, 2009 shall be recalled from May 1, 2010, and the recall volume is 5867.
The recalled vehicles could not well braked because of the insufficient strength of dental plate press, and when it stops at the slope, the braking system could not guarantee the lock condition and the braking power is to be weakened. Great Wall Auto Shares Company Limited is to change the braking system for free for the recalled vehicles in order to eliminate the potential safety hazard.
The designated service station is to inform the related vehicle owner by telephone, text message, and letter and the like. The owner may go to the nearest service station for inspection.
